    • Table 3. Degree of linear polarization (DOLP) and albedo of typical underlying surfaces

      View table

      Table 3. Degree of linear polarization (DOLP) and albedo of typical underlying surfaces

      SurfaceSnowCloudDesertFlatlandForestOcean
      DOLP~0.03~0.08~0.10.17-0.270.32-0.450.21-0.59
      Albedo80%-96%45%-87%~52%11%-30%6%-11%3%-7%
